Postby Kounelaki » Thu May 01, 2008 11:36 am

They can always become The Rascals UK or The English Rascals when they try to break America.

Looks like they are men of taste:

"Their first headline tour dates are booked for February, the album is set for a summer release and tehy've even found time to appear in the film 'Away Days' - based on the Kevin Sampson book on football hooligans - performing their version of Echo and the Bunnymen's 'All That Jazz' on screen."
